How To Fix BUPA_DIALOG407 - You do not have authorization to create category "&1" relationships


BUPA_DIALOG407 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: BUPA_DIALOG - SAP BP: Messages for Development Class BUPA_DIALOG

  • Message number: 407

  • Message text: You do not have authorization to create category "&1" relationships

    The SAP error message BUPA_DIALOG407 indicates that a user does not have the necessary authorization to create a specific category of relationships in the Business Partner (BP) module. This typically occurs when a user attempts to create or modify relationships between business partners but lacks the required permissions.
    
    Cause: Authorization Issues: The user does not have the appropriate authorization object assigned to their user profile. This could be due to missing roles or authorizations related to Business Partner management. Configuration Settings: The system may have specific settings that restrict certain users from creating relationships of particular categories. Role Assignment: The user may not be assigned to the correct roles that include the necessary authorizations for the action they are trying to perform.
